Why do You Expect Differently?

The da Vinci Code movie opens today. I've spoken with many Christians and read several articles where people point out the double standard from the world and media -- the argument is usually in two parts:

1. No Hollywood type would dare make an offensive movie undermining the claims of Muhammed, but they don't think twice about making movies that attack Christ and his Church.
2. Media attacks on The Passion of the Christ and the Narnia movie are rampant, even though they are amazing commercial successes.

Our job, men, is to be salt and light. We can speak the truth. We can (through God's enabling life in us) to bless those who curse us and persecute us.

But here's a caution: let us not be caught whining about unfair treatment. No student of the Bible should expect "fair" treatment or be surprised when persecution happens. Our true enemy has deceived these people. Don't expect different treatment. "I'm shocked, shocked, that Christians would be persecuted!"
